dc.description.abstract | Organic electronics have attracted much attention in recent years due to their multiple advantages such as high flexibility, easy processing, low fabrication cost, and large area fabrication. These unique advantages make them highly promising for organic solar cells, organic memory devices, organic thin film transistors, organic light emitting diodes, organic photodetectors, organic sensor, and so forth. The performance of organic electronic devices is strongly dependent on the fabrication procedure as well as the processing parameters. Among various fabrication methods to implement these organic electronics devices, spray coating is emphasized because of its compatibility to large area fabrications and industrial mass productions. However, other methods, such as inkjet printing, offer, for example, to reduce the ink material consumption by drop-on-demand design. The recent advances in fabricating organic electronic devices have been carried out with the development of novel materials. Certainly, blending of organic materials to form composites has been developed to improve the properties of the devices, or to lead studies to determine some properties due to their interaction. Complementary modeling studies can be carried out to support the evidence experimentally. In this special issue, the papers address these issues. | en |
